I installed a 347 in my 1989 Mark vll the engine will turn over but is not getting gas to the injectors . Ichecked the fuel pump switch in trunk of car and the buttom is pressed down checked the circuit breaker which has a red,pink,black and beige wires only getting juice from the red wire when car is in on and off position . Checker wires to the fuel pump no current and fuel pump is not engaged when car is cut no . Air pumpis not coming on only getting juice from one wire in air pump [the red one] no juice wire . If any one has any helpful feed back would greatly appreciate it.
